Heliot Ramos sparked the San Francisco Giants to a 4-3 victory over the San Diego Padres with a leadoff homer and then became the center of controversy in the second inning, ultimately embracing the villain role at Petco Park.

Heliot Ramos ' day began with controversy, as comments he made to the San Francisco Chronicle were taken out of context online, leading to accusations that he was bashing Giants fans. He acknowledged the misunderstanding before Monday's game, emphasizing his love for the fanbase and his unwavering support for manager Bob Melvin.

\Ramos went on to have a standout performance, launching a leadoff home run kickstarting a three-homer first inning for the Giants, who went on to defeat the San Diego Padres 4-3. The home run barrage, including solo shots by Ramos and Rafael Devers, marking the first time Giants players went back-to-back to begin a road game since 1964, put the Giants in an early lead. Wilmer Flores added a two-run homer later in the inning. \ While celebrate his contributions to the win, Ramos was at the center of another heated moment in the second inning when Xander Bogaerts hit a deep fly ball to left field. A fan reached out and appeared to interfere with Ramos' attempt to make a catch, causing the ball to deflect into the stands for a solo home run. After a lengthy replay review, the call was overturned, with the ruling stating that the spectator interfered with the live ball. This sparked a furious backlash from the San Diego crowd, who showered Ramos with boos, but he remained unfazed, smiling and even taunting the Padres fans. Despite the jeers, the Giants held onto their lead, ultimately securing the victory.
